In 1965 when Wes Morrison's grandfather managed Cape Canaveral‘s first grocery stores, “Storekeeper by the Sea”, he had no idea that one day his grandson would serve on the local City Council and become Mayor. He grew up in Brevard County as a child of the Space Program & went to Titusville High School, where he first met his wife Christina. Coming from humble beginnings, Mayor Morrison worked har
d to get into Florida State where he majored in Political Science & minored in Business Administration. He became the first in the Morrison family to graduate from college. Now at 38 years of age, he works professionally in the renewable energy industry & in their free time the Morrisons enjoy biking, fishing, & daughter Parker loves to surf at our beautiful beach. Prior to becoming Mayor, Wes Morrison was elected twice on our City Council and served for four years. He also serves on the Community Redevelopment Agency Board. Mayor Morrison volunteers to help with free meals, hurricane recovery, sea oat planting, & Keep Brevard Beautiful cleanups. He supports Cape View Elementary & other local schools, first responders, suicide prevention, & our Veterans. He is an avid outdoorsman and was appointed to the Florida League of Cities’ Utilities, Natural Resources, and Public Works Committee for his commitment to resource management. Mayor Morrison takes citizen concerns seriously by actively seeking input from the residents. He strives to work with the other members of Council to prioritize the highest issues including: dangerous A1A, flooding, the Lagoon, bikeable & walkable roads, street lights, & addressing blighted, run-down properties. With experience in renewable energy, he understands the importance of preserving our natural resources & reducing rising electric costs/grid dependency to strengthen our City to weather the storms ahead. Mayor Wes Morrison was elected in 2021 to serve a three-year term.
